Governance Wiki
To support organisations in developing good governance, we’re sharing a link to the Governance Wiki — a valuable, free online resource designed to help boards, trustees, and senior staff across the voluntary sector.
The Governance Wiki provides clear, accessible guidance on a wide range of topics, including:
-
What is governance?
-
The role of Management Committees and Boards
-
Good governance relationships and decision-making
-
Delegation, conflicts of interest, and codes of conduct
-
Legal structures and registration guidance
-
Employment, safeguarding, and information governance
-
Financial management, risk, and evaluation
It also includes specific sections on:
-
Charity Trustees – duties, induction, disqualification, and leadership roles
-
Legal Structures – SCIOs, Unincorporated Associations, and Companies Limited by Guarantee
-
CICs (Community Interest Companies) – registration, structuring, and reporting requirements
-
Additional Governance Considerations – including funding, procurement, risk management, and quality improvement
